         <title>Newton&#39; First Law</title>
         <author>130735</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/sd54/x7kq7o6gmhkm/wish/288715339</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Newton's first law is when an object at rest stays at rest and an object in motion stays in motion at a constant speed and in a straight line unless acted on by an unbalanced force. this was shown in the hoop and marker trick when the marker stayed at rest until the hoop was moved. then the marker stayed in motion until hitting he bottom of the jar.</div>]]></description>

         <title>Inertia</title>
         <author>130735</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/sd54/x7kq7o6gmhkm/wish/288715816</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Inertia Inertia is the tendency of<br>all objects to resist any change in motion. This was shown in table cloth magic because when the cloth was pulled, most of the items stayed because the objects had a heavier mass so that they would be at rest.</div>]]></description>
